Carolinas Healthcare System Controller Salary

The average Carolinas Healthcare System Controller earns an estimated $122,032 annually. Carolinas Healthcare System's Controller compensation is $1,247 less than the US average for a Controller.

The Finance Department at Carolinas Healthcare System earns $17,107 more on average than the Customer Support Department.

Controller Compensation by Gender (All Companies)

The average female Controller at companies similar size to Carolinas Healthcare System reported making $138,290, while the average male Controller at similar sized companies reported making $133,282.

Controller Compensation by Ethnicity (All Companies)

The average Asian or Pacific Islander Controller at companies similar size to Carolinas Healthcare System reported making $132,409, while the average Caucasian Controller at similar sized companies reported making $129,306.

How Controllers at Carolinas Healthcare System Rate Their Compensation

The majority of Controllers at Carolinas Healthcare System believe they're not compensated fairly. 60% of Controllers at Carolinas Healthcare System say they receive annual bonuses, and the majority (34%) are not satisfied with their benefits.
